This document provides guidance on how to conduct a SWOT analysis. It defines each element of a SWOT analysis: strengths as internal resources or capabilities that provide an advantage; weaknesses as internal limitations; opportunities as external forces that could provide an advantage if exploited; and threats as external forces that could inhibit advantages. It recommends being realistic and specific in identifying each element, comparing to competitors, and keeping the analysis short. The guidance outlines a three step process: 1) list strengths, weaknesses, opportunities, and threats; 2) clarify the ideas through discussion; 3) create an action plan to address each area.
